| // ============================================== |
| // Modern Greek Transliteration Rules |
| // |
| // This transliterates modern Greek characters, but using rules |
| // that are traditional for Ancient Greek, and |
| // thus more resemble Greek words that have become part |
| // of English. It differs from the official Greek |
| // transliteration, which is more phonetic (since |
| // most modern Greek vowels, for example, have |
| // degenerated simply to sound like "ee"). |
| // |
| // There are only a few tricky parts. |
| // 1. eta and omega don't map directly to Latin vowels, |
| // so we use a macron on e and o, and some |
| // other combinations if they are accented. |
| // 2. The accented, diaeresis i and y are substituted too. |
| // 3. Some letters use digraphs, like "ph". While typical, |
| // they need some special handling. |
| // 4. A gamma before a gamma or a few other letters is |
| // transliterated as an "n", as in "Anglo" |
| // 5. An ypsilon after a vowel is a "u", as in |
| // "Mouseio". Otherwise it is a "y" as in "Physikon" |
| // 6. The construction of the rules is made simpler by making sure |
| // that most rules for lowercase letters exactly correspond to the |
| // rules for uppercase letters, *except* for the case of the letters |
| // in the rule itself. That way, after modifying the uppercase rules, |
| // you can just copy, paste, and "set to lowercase" to get |
| // the rules for lowercase letters! |
| // ============================================== |
